First, think about proximity as a productivity multiplier. Being close to the site cuts commute time and reduces fatigue before the first coffee is brewed. It also means you can tailor your mornings to your actual start time rather than a rigid hotel check-in routine. In the right setup, a short walk or quick drive to the site becomes a routine part of your day, not a logistic hurdle. This is especially valuable for extended projects where every minute saved translates into more time on the work bench or in the planning room.

Long stays demand spaces that act like a home away from home. A well-designed contractor accommodation option should offer more than a bed. Look for separate living, sleeping, and working zones, plus kitchen facilities that let you prepare meals when shifts run late. The ability to cook reduces dining expenses and avoids the cycle of eating out, which can eat into budgets and disrupt sleep patterns. For crews on the ground, having a small, functional kitchen means you can recharge without leaving the building after a long day.

Reliability is non-negotiable. Quick access to high-speed WiFi is essential for coordinating with the office, sharing progress photos, and reviewing blueprints or schematics in the evening. A solid internet connection supports video calls with project managers, virtual site walks, and real-time issue resolution. It’s the backbone of efficient project management away from the main office. If the space also offers quiet zones and dedicated desk setups, you’ll find it easier to focus, review documentation, and plan the next day’s tasks without distraction.

Flexibility matters because projects evolve. The ability to extend stays without the stress of moving between hotels or hunting for new listings is a major advantage. Contractors often need to adjust timelines due to weather windows, supply delays, or scope changes. A flexible contract or easy extension process reduces admin time and keeps workers aligned with the project timeline. It also helps teams maintain continuity and morale when the work velocity shifts.

Parking is more than convenience—it’s a safety and efficiency feature. On-site parking or secure, convenient access to a facility with vehicle storage means engineers, supervisors, and tradespeople can manage vans, trucks, or company cars without logistical headaches. A simple check-in that guarantees a parking space just outside the door saves time and reduces the risk of misplaced gear, which is money and time saved on every shift.

Cost savings versus hotels are a compelling driver for choosing contractor accommodation. Extended stays typically come with more favorable weekly or monthly rate structures, sometimes with inclusive utilities and maintenance. When you factor in reduced dining costs, fewer incidental expenses, and the convenience of a kitchen and work-friendly space, the overall cost equation becomes clear. For teams, bulk or negotiated rates can further amplify savings, making it easier to allocate budgets to essential gear, safety equipment, and training.

Group and team accommodation is another practical advantage. When a project involves multiple crews or shifts, having a single, purpose-built space that can house several workers or even an entire team simplifies logistics. Communal areas designed for collaboration—quiet work corners, shared kitchens, and safety briefing spaces—support a cohesive workflow. It also helps with morale, as crews benefit from a stable environment that fosters routine and camaraderie after intense days.

Security and maintenance smoothly tie into high-standard contractor accommodation. Safeguarded premises, well-lit common areas, and responsive property management mean you can rest easy after long hours. When issues arise—think a faulty appliance, a leaky faucet, or a thermostat—fast maintenance turnarounds keep downtime to a minimum. A consistently well-maintained space reduces the risk of delays caused by basic comforts not functioning, letting the focus stay on the project at hand.

The staff experience should feel familiar and dependable. Quick, friendly check-ins, clear communication channels, and proactive housekeeping that respects rest periods all contribute to a stable rhythm. A good operator understands that workers aren’t just occupants; they are partners in a live, project-driven deadline. Transparent processes, predictable responses, and a culture that treats contractors with respect translate into fewer disruptions and more focus on the work.

Durability and adaptability in design are particularly valuable for contractor accommodation. Expect robust furnishings, easy-clean surfaces, and layouts that anticipate long stays. A dedicated workspace, charging ports everywhere, and adaptable sleeping arrangements that can be moved for privacy or shared spaces support both individual focus and team collaboration. Durable builds save maintenance costs and downtime, which aligns with project timelines and cost control.
